India: 'Coolmax is the latest thing in the market and has wide potential too'

Rihanna Industries is a premium buying house and high fashion apparel exporter. In an interview with Shruti Karthikeyan, Anil Dhar, Manager, Sourcing of Rihanna Industries talks about innovations done with Invista's Coolmax, and response from buyers.

 

What products did you showcase at Lycra Rendezvous?

This time we have only showcased Coolmax, which has very good moisture wicking technique. Sweaty clothes will impact the performance of an athlete. Coolmax with its moisture wicking property ensures maximum comfort and performance to the player, during any sport.

 

What is the kind of competition you face with other brands who also use Coolmax?

We have come up with innovations in Coolmax here. We have a printing technique which is the latest in the market. It has a very good hand feel and is good in appearance too. The water-based stickers are very good and are the latest technique. The second one is the seamless pockets, which gives us an edge and nobody else in the market is doing this yet. Seamless technology is something we see a great future in. We are developing a garment which is 60% seamless.

 

How is your business progressing with Coolmax?

Coolmax is the latest thing in the market and has very good potential. We are getting good responses from our customers. We are using it for Kappa, which is an Italian buyer.

Kappa, in turn is using this big time, and is ready to launch its Spring/Summer 2014 collection using Coolmax technology. Apart from that, Royal Enfield has launched its own apparel brand and they are keen to use it.

 

What kind of orders you are looking at?

We are looking at orders for performance apparel, which is our strength. Rihanna is also into jackets and sweaters.  Apart from Coolmax, which are the other innovations at Rihanna?

Our latest fabric consists of 80% viscose, 10% Lycra and 10% wool, thus giving excellent stretch to the fabric. This is in good demand in Europe. We have a wide collection in this fabric-stoles, ponchos and more.

 

How do you manage to keep up with the new trends in the market?

We keep a close eye on what the West is doing. We have an integrated design studio Defacto in Ludhiana and it is operating in Mumbai too. Our designers closely follow international trends, color schemes, etc. We gather the ideas from there and keep abreast of the latest fashion trends.
